POSITION SUMMARY:
Reporting to the Patient Care Manager, the Dialysis Aide will provide excellent support to Lakeridge Health inpatients and outpatients from the community who require hemodialysis services and treatment.

D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
As an integral member of the Nephrology Program, the Dialysis Aide is responsible for cleaning and disinfecting of hemodialysis machine, reverse osmosis machines; cleaning and disinfecting the patient environment; preparing and dismantling dialysis machines and disposing of equipment; maintaining and restocking supply bins; transporting specimens, and blood products; providing patient transportation to other units; assisting the Nursing team to hold access sites; assisting in moving of equipment; assisting with quality assurance testing of equipment, priming machines; disinfecting machines in isolation and procedure rooms; transporting and setting up equipment at off unit locations; and responsible for inventory of all off unit connectors.

REQUIRED QUALIFICATIONS:
  • Grade 12 education
  • Current Dialysis attendant/assistant certificate from a recognized college or equivalent or experience working as a Dialysis Aide
  • Basic Computer skills
  • Demonstrated written and verbal communication skills are important for interaction with patients and staff
  • Demonstrated organizational and time management skills are required to multi-task and prioritize workload
  • Must be able to prepare and dismantle hemodialysis machines/equipment;
  • Must be able to transport hemodialysis machines/equipment inter and intra-departmentally;
  • Must be able to organize and prioritize workload while functioning independently with minimum supervision;
  • Must be able to work productively and independently in a demanding setting with distractions and interruptions at times;
  • Must have excellent interpersonal and communication skills, both verbal and written
  • Demonstrated problem-solving and organizational skills;
  • Maintains patient confidentiality and privacy
  • Proven ability to act appropriately and effectively in an emergency situation;
  • Proven ability to perform sequential tasks requiring manual dexterity, speed and hand-eye coordination;
  • Must have satisfactory performance record;
  • Demonstrates an understanding of and commitment to Lakeridge Health's comprehensive safety programs and practices including staff safety, patient safety, environmental safety and participates in regular in-service education in this area;
  • Demonstrated commitment to our core values of Inclusion, Compassion, Innovation, Teamwork and Joy;
  • Must be willing to travel from site to site and assume on-call rotation;
